Originally Posted by jameswrx
Does the older (circa 2006) 335i have the same engine? Quite fancy a 335i sport saloon.
They changed it from the bi-turbo N54 to the single (twin scroll) turbo N55 in around 2010 I think.

Both had a whisker over 300bhp; the N55 in mine has a few little tweaks (forged pistons, etc) to get 320.

The N54 is far easier to tune if you're into that sort of thing; 400bhp isn't too hard to extract.
